Fraser-Johnston XD536E2D11
At Michigan energy prices this heat pump costs $27.05 per million BTU of heat. The register lists it in 2 configurations, and the ratings below are the range across all of them.
Computed from electricity at 22.99¢/kWh, the EIA average for MI in June 2026. A kilowatt-hour is 3412 BTU. This is a rate times a rating, not a prediction of your bill.

What the register says
| Rating | 18.00 (15.20–18.00 across 2 configurations) SEER2 |
|---|---|
| SEER2 (cooling efficiency) | 18.0 |
| HSPF2 (heating efficiency) | 8.5 |
| COP at 5 °F | 1.88 |
| Nominal cooling capacity | 24,000 BTU/h |
| Capacity kept at 5 °F | 73% of its 47 °F rating |
| ENERGY STAR cold-climate | Yes |
| Fuel | Electricity |
| Type | HP - Split System |
| Refrigerant | R-454B (GWP:470 | Lower GWP) |
| AHRI reference | 218450318 |
| Published configurations | 2 |
| Certified | 2026-09-01 |
